What does fork in law mean?

two-stage judicial process. The most common division is to determine responsibility or guilt in the first stage and damage or punishment in the second stage.

Is Texas a bifurcated court system?

Texas is One of only two states to use a bifurcated appellate court system, meaning the state’s Supreme Court is divided into two branches. The Supreme Court is composed of nine justices and has ultimate jurisdiction over civil and juvenile matters.

What are the differences in government?

Bifurcation is the ability of a judge to legally divide a trial in two, thereby making a judgment on a set of legal issues without considering all aspects. Typically, civil cases are divided into separate liability and damages procedures.

What does limine mean in court?

: on the threshold : As a Preliminary Matter – for a motion on the admissibility of evidence presented at a pretrial hearing.
